Bigg Boss 19 Elimination: Here's Why Shehbaz Has Been Eliminated In Semi-Finale Week? Real Reason Revealed

Bigg Boss 19 Elimination Update: Bigg Boss 19 is nearing its conclusion and continues to deliver unexpected turns. Salman Khan recently hosted the last Weekend Ka Vaar episode, bringing intense drama to the show. In a significant development, he criticised Ashnoor Kaur for her behaviour, which ultimately led to her being eliminated. This decision followed an incident during the Ticket to Finale task. During the task, Ashnoor's anger got the better of her, resulting in her hitting Tanya Mittal with a wooden plank. This action came after Tanya interfered with Ashnoor's task arrangement.
Salman expressed disappointment in Ashnoor's inability to manage her emotions and uphold sportsmanship. He stressed that physical aggression is not acceptable in the competition. Ashnoor apologised emotionally, explaining that her actions were not deliberate. However, Salman remained firm in his choice to remove her from the Bigg Boss house. But that's not all. Bigg Boss 19 witnessed another elimination tonight wherein Shehbaz Badesha, who had participated in Bigg Boss 19 as a wild card contestant, was eliminated from the show.
Bigg Boss 19 Shehbaz Badesha Elimination Reason
While Shehbaz was eliminated by the audience as he received the least votes this week, the main reason turned out to be his game play. To note, Shehbaz was often seen being overshadowed by Amaal and his possessiveness towards the popular singer went against him. On the other hand, he was also criticised for his illogical reactions and his humour element was not strong enough to make him hold the fort. Besides, he was often compared to his sister Shehnaaz Gill and despite putting efforts he failed to meet her mark on the show.
Bigg Boss 19 Shehbaz Badesha's Earnings
According to a report published in Asianet News, Shehbaz Badesha charged Rs 80,000-1 lakh per week on Bigg Boss 19 which made his daily fees to be around Rs 14.2 thousand. As Shehbaz Badesha has been in the show for 12 weeks, his total remuneration has turned out to be Rs 9.6-12 lakhs.
